The process of coagulation typically involves several stages, starting with the addition of the coagulant to the water. This addition is usually followed by rapid mixing to ensure that the coagulant is evenly distributed and can interact with impurities. After the initial mixing, the water undergoes flocculation, a gentle stirring process that allows the newly formed flocs to gather and grow larger. Finally, the water goes through sedimentation, where the flocs, being heavier than water, gradually settle at the bottom of the treatment tank, leaving clearer water above.

caco3 filler plasticVitamin C, also known as ascorbic acid, is a water-soluble vitamin that acts as a powerful antioxidant in the human body. It plays a crucial role in several physiological processes, including collagen synthesis, immune system support, and the absorption of iron. The human body cannot produce Vitamin C on its own, making it essential to obtain this nutrient through dietary sources or supplements.
APIs are responsible for the pharmacological activity of a drug. When patients take medication, they are essentially consuming a mixture that includes APIs, as well as excipients, which are inactive substances that serve as carriers for the active ingredient. It is the API that directly affects how the body functions and combats diseases. For example, in a common pain reliever like ibuprofen, ibuprofen itself acts as the API that alleviates pain and reduces inflammation.

Sulphamic acid is primarily used in the production of dyes, herbicides, and pharmaceuticals. Its ability to act as a powerful acid makes it an effective catalyst in numerous chemical reactions. Additionally, it is employed as a cleaning agent, especially in the removal of limescale and other deposits from industrial equipment. In this context, sulphamic acid proves to be more environmentally friendly compared to other acids, as it does not produce harmful or hazardous fumes during use.

Mitochondria, often referred to as the powerhouses of the cell, play a crucial role in cellular energy production. These double-membraned organelles are present in nearly all eukaryotic cells, including those of plants and animals. Their primary function is to convert nutrients into adenosine triphosphate (ATP), the energy currency of the cell, through a process known as oxidative phosphorylation. Understanding the basics of mitochondria is essential in the fields of biology, medicine, and genetics.

One of the most significant aspects of 6-chloro-1,3-dimethyluracil is its potential role as an antiviral agent. Viruses often rely on host cellular machinery for their replication and transcription, which poses a challenge for developing effective antiviral therapies. In this context, compounds that can inhibit viral polymerases are particularly valuable. Research has shown that 6-chloro-1,3-dimethyluracil exhibits the ability to inhibit RNA polymerases, which could impede viral replication. This mechanism places it in a promising position for further exploration and optimization in developing antiviral drugs.

Quality control is an integral part of API production. Regulatory agencies, such as the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) and the European Medicines Agency (EMA), impose stringent guidelines to ensure that APIs meet established standards. Compliance with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) is mandatory to maintain the quality and consistency of APIs. Furthermore, the analytical techniques employed, such as chromatography and spectroscopy, play a vital role in verifying the identity, strength, and purity of the APIs.

Phosphorus removal is another critical aspect of sewage treatment, as excessive phosphorus can lead to eutrophication in receiving waters, causing harmful algal blooms. Chemicals like ferric chloride or aluminum sulfate can precipitate phosphorus out of the solution, aiding in its removal. Advanced treatment processes may even utilize specialized chemicals for enhanced nutrient removal, improving the overall quality of effluent released into the environment.

In the context of thermal behavior, ammonium thiocyanate exhibits interesting phase changes. Upon heating, it decomposes into ammonia, carbon disulfide, and hydrogen sulfide, which is a critical consideration for safe handling and storage. Furthermore, this compound shows endothermic properties, meaning it can absorb heat when it dissolves in water, creating a cooling effect that can be utilized in specific applications.
